**Handover Note — Director Transition, Lanebrook Division**

From P. Marsden to R. Okafor, for circulation to branch managers. The new Sentry Plus subscription tier launches next quarter; pricing and bundle rules are final. Branch targets remain unchanged until uptake data arrives. Training packs are ready. One commercial point is recorded below for your eyes first.

management briefing: Project Fenion slips by one quarter because of the supplier delay.

# Canary gating — Pellicle deploys

Canaries for the Pellicle router hold at 5% for 20 minutes. Promotion requires error rate under baseline plus 0.2% and p99 latency within 10%. Any failed gate rolls back automatically; manual overrides need two approvals. Reviewers: confirm gate thresholds in the PR match the values below.

settings of fahag-haduf:
[ulaox]
port = 8443
region = south-2
host = ulaox.lumiccorp.internal
timeout_ms = 500
retries = 8

- [ ] Verify monthly partitions exist for the ledger tables through the next two calendar months before cutover. The Quillhaven scheduler creates them nightly, but a skipped run leaves inserts failing at month boundary. Check the partition registry view, not the raw catalog. Record the migration build token from the deploy log on the line below.

build token for tajeg-bajep: htk14_409ba9df6b8acb